Expected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$8,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small Section Lift |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Driveway Repair | $2,000 - $4,500 |
| Patio or Porch Leveling | $2,500 - $6,000 |
| Garage Floor Leveling |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Foundation Stabilization | $5,000 - $15,000 |
| Basement Floor Repair | $4,000 - $10,000 |
Key Cost Factors
Slab jacking is a method used to lift and level uneven concrete slabs, often applied to driveways, sidewalks, and flooring in properties around Mocksville, NC. This technique can address issues caused by soil settlement or erosion, helping to restore a stable and level surface without complete replacement.
- Materials: Typically involves the use of polyurethane foam or mud-based slurry to lift and stabilize the slab.
- Size and Scope: Suitable for small to large areas, including driveways, patios, or interior flooring, depending on the extent of settlement.
- Labor Complexity: Generally requires specialized equipment and expertise, with complexity increasing for larger or more uneven slabs.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Mocksville may require permits for certain projects, especially those involving structural modifications or extensive work.
- Extras: Additional services may include crack repair, surface leveling, or reinforcing the slab to prevent future settlement.
